소개. IPC(프로세스 간 통신)는 협력하는 프로세스 간의 활동 조정을 나타냅니다. 이러한 요구 사항의 일반적인 예는 지정된 시스템 리소스에 대한 액세스를 관리하는 것입니다. IPC를 수행하기 위해서는 일종의 능동적 또는 수동적 커뮤니케이션이 필요합니다.
Unix에서 프로세스 간 통신이란 무엇입니까?
프로세스 간 통신은 프로세스가 서로 통신할 수 있도록 하는 운영 체제에서 제공하는 메커니즘입니다. . 이 통신에는 어떤 이벤트가 발생했음을 다른 프로세스에 알리거나 한 프로세스에서 다른 프로세스로 데이터를 전송하는 프로세스가 포함될 수 있습니다.
프로세스 간 통신이란 무엇을 의미합니까?
컴퓨터 과학에서 프로세스 간 통신 또는 IPC(프로세스 간 통신)는 특히 프로세스가 공유 데이터를 관리할 수 있도록 운영 체제가 제공하는 메커니즘을 나타냅니다. . ... IPC 메커니즘은 동기식 또는 비동기식입니다.
가장 빠른 IPC는 무엇입니까?
공유 메모리 프로세스 간 통신의 가장 빠른 형태입니다. 공유 메모리의 주요 이점은 메시지 데이터의 복사가 제거된다는 것입니다. 공유 메모리 액세스를 동기화하는 일반적인 메커니즘은 세마포어입니다.
프로세스 간에 어떻게 통신합니까?
다음은 프로세스 간 통신을 위한 몇 가지 중요한 방법입니다.
- 파이프. 파이프는 관련된 두 프로세스 간의 통신에 널리 사용됩니다. …
- 메시지 전달:프로세스가 통신하고 동기화하는 메커니즘입니다. …
- 메시지 대기열:…
- 직접 커뮤니케이션:…
- 간접 커뮤니케이션:…
- 공유 메모리:…
- FIFO:
프로세스 간 통신의 두 가지 기본 모델은 무엇입니까?
프로세스 간 통신에는 두 가지 기본 모델이 있습니다.
- 공유 메모리. 협력하는 프로세스가 공유하는 메모리 영역이 설정됩니다. …
- 메시지 전달. 커뮤니케이션은 협력 프로세스 간에 교환되는 메시지를 통해 이루어집니다.
OS에서 세마포어를 사용하는 이유는 무엇입니까?
세마포어는 단순히 음수가 아닌 스레드 간에 공유되는 변수입니다. 이 변수는 크리티컬 섹션 문제를 해결하고 다중 처리 환경에서 프로세스 동기화를 달성하기 위해 사용됩니다. . 이것은 뮤텍스 잠금이라고도 합니다. 0과 1의 두 가지 값만 가질 수 있습니다.
Linux에서 프로세스 간에 어떻게 통신합니까?
Linux의 프로세스 간 통신:공유 저장소
- 공유 파일.
- 공유 메모리(세마포 포함)
- 파이프(명명 및 무명)
- 메시지 대기열.
- 소켓.
- 신호.
프로세스 간 통신 예란 무엇입니까?
프로세스 간 및 스레드 간 통신 기능의 예는 다음과 같습니다. 데이터 전송:파이프(이름 지정, 동적 – 셸 또는 프로세스 생성) 공유 버퍼 또는 파일 . TCP/IP 소켓 통신 (named, dynamic – 루프백 인터페이스 또는 네트워크 인터페이스)
프로세스 간 통신의 목적은 무엇입니까?
IPC(프로세스 간 통신)는 프로그래머가 운영 체제에서 동시에 실행할 수 있는 여러 프로그램 프로세스 간의 활동을 조정할 수 있도록 하는 프로그래밍 인터페이스 세트입니다. . 이를 통해 프로그램은 동시에 많은 사용자 요청을 처리할 수 있습니다.
프로세스 간 통신의 한 형태입니까?
답변:재배포 프로세스 간 통신의 한 형태입니다. IPC(프로세스 간 통신)는 프로세스가 공유 데이터를 관리할 수 있도록 운영 체제가 제공하는 메커니즘을 나타냅니다.